Strategic Play: Analyzing the Shift in Sports Management and Tactics.

Average rating: 0.00

In the ever-evolving arena of sports, the shift in management styles and tactical approaches has been both profound and impactful. The landscape of sports management and tactics is continuously influenced by technological advancements, data analytics, and a growing emphasis on mental health and player well-being. This post delves into these dynamic changes, exploring how they're reshaping the way sports teams operate and compete.

The Rise of Data Analytics

The integration of data analytics into sports has revolutionized the way teams approach games. Sports analytics have moved beyond simple player statistics to include data-driven strategies that enhance team performance and tactical planning. Teams now rely on sophisticated software to analyze player performance, game strategies, and even predict future outcomes. This shift not only allows coaches and managers to make informed decisions but also offers a competitive edge in game-time decisions.

Technological Advancements in Training

Modern sports teams are also embracing technological innovations in their training methods. Wearable technology, such as GPS trackers and heart rate monitors, are routinely used to assess player performance and fitness levels. This data is crucial for customizing training programs that maximize athletic performance while minimizing the risk of injury. Virtual reality (VR) is another exciting frontier, offering players the opportunity to simulate game situations for improved strategy and performance without the physical toll of traditional practices.

Changes in Management Styles

The role of a sports manager has evolved significantly. Today's sports leaders are expected to be not just tactically savvy, but also adept at managing the diverse needs of their players. Emotional intelligence has become a key component of effective sports management. Managers now play a crucial role in fostering team culture, ensuring player well-being, and facilitating effective communication among diverse team members.

Focus on Mental Health

The mental health of athletes has come to the forefront of sports management concerns. Recognizing the intense pressures athletes face, many sports organizations have started to implement mental health programs and resources. These initiatives aim to help athletes cope with stress, anxiety, and the mental challenges associated with professional sports. By supporting athletes' mental health, teams can improve overall performance and ensure the longevity of their players' careers.

Tactical Innovations

Tactically, sports are seeing a shift towards more flexible and dynamic game plans. Teams are moving away from rigid, predetermined strategies in favor of adaptable approaches that can change in real-time based on game dynamics. This shift has been particularly noticeable in sports like football and basketball, where the fluid nature of the game demands high levels of adaptability from both players and coaches.

Impact on Player Recruitment and Development

Strategic changes in sports management have also influenced how teams approach player recruitment and development. There's a growing emphasis on developing well-rounded players who not only excel physically but are also tactically astute and mentally resilient. Recruitment now often involves a comprehensive evaluation of a player's mental and emotional attributes, not just their physical and technical skills.

Conclusion

The shift in sports management and tactics is a reflection of broader societal changes, including technological progress and a greater understanding of human psychology. As we move forward, the integration of these elements will likely continue to evolve, further transforming the strategic landscape of sports. Embracing these changes is essential for teams looking to maintain a competitive edge in an increasingly sophisticated sporting world.
